Ada County Launches New Emergency Alert System as Wildfires and Extreme Heat Strain Idaho Responders, Replacing Codered Through July

BOISE, ID — Ada County has introduced a new emergency notification platform called Ada Alert as firefighters and other crews continue battling several large wildfires in the region. Officials say the system is meant to deliver warnings faster and with stronger security than the county’s previous service.

The sheriff’s office said the rollout comes while hot, dry conditions remain in place and residents face ongoing wildfire risk. County leaders are urging people to enroll now, before the next emergency requires immediate action.

Ada Alert will send wildfire, weather and missing adult notices
